Oregon Friends of Shelter Animals is a nonprofit organization categorized as Public Charity based in Hillsboro, OR. Its most recent IRS filing (2025) reports revenue of $237K, expenses of $240K, total assets of $120K. | Year | Revenue | Expenses | Assets |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2025 | $237K | $240K | $120K |
| 2024 | $208K | $260K | $123K |
| 2023 | $199K | $205K | $176K |
| 2022 | $211K | $237K | $199K |
| 2021 | $404K | $216K | $225K |
Between 2021 and 2025, reported annual revenue declined from $404K to $237K (-41%), with total assets most recently reported at $120K.
